我有免费许可证 for ,PVS,我将程序安装到Windows 10计算机上,没有问题。我通过Standalone.exe提供了注册信息,注册进行得很顺利。这台计算机没有安装Visual (只有Dotnet和Visual代码)
当我尝试用它运行dotnet核心项目时
PVS_cmd.exe -t C:\Users\someuser\projects\myproject.csproj
我得到跟随错误
PVS命令行分析器7.0.29703.1460版权(c) 2008-2019 OOO“程序验证系统”使用默认设置文件: C:\Users\someuser\AppData\Roaming\PVS-Studio\Settings.xml异常消息:未找到导入的项目"C:\Windows\Microsoft.NET\Framework64\15.0\Microsoft.Common.props“。此外,尝试在回退搜索路径中查找$(MSBuildExtensionsPath) - "C:\Program (x86)\MSBuild“中的”MSBuildExtensionsPath“。这些搜索路径在"c:\Program (X86)\PVS\PVS-StudioCmd.exe.Config“中定义。确认声明中的路径是正确的,并且文件存在于其中一个搜索路径中的磁盘上。C:\Program Files\dotnet\sdk\2.1.301\Sdks\Microsoft.NET.Sdk\Sdk\Sdk.props
那我该怎么解决这个问题呢?
可以使用dotnet build命令正确构建项目。
发布于 2019-04-09 11:28:02
这个问题将在即将发布的PVS版本7.02中解决,该版本还将增加对Visual 2019的支持。现在可以不需要安装Visual就可以分析.NET核心项目。
https://stackoverflow.com/questions/54266701
复制相似问题